Saint-Mesmin
Saint-Mesmin is a locality in Arrondissement of Montbard, Cote d’Or, Bourgogne-Franche-Comté. Saint-Mesmin is situated nearby to the hamlet Godan, as well as near Corcelotte-en-Montagne.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Saint-Mesmin
- Type: Locality with 130 residents
- Also known as: “21563”
- Location: Arrondissement of Montbard, Cote d’Or, Bourgogne-Franche-Comté, France, Europe
- View on OpenStreetMap
Latitude
47.3422° or 47° 20′ 32″ northLongitude
4.6528° or 4° 39′ 10″ eastPopulation
130Elevation
478 metres (1,568 feet)Open location code
8FV68MR3+V4GeoNames ID
6428861
